Output 6abdbc21567b8364e6a43a06b4598b3f10cf362fc7c8d9bbf32f97cc06397fd4:20

value
18095
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09b5675f3a403f074b380ac76eb8c80baeaa30f0 OP_EQUAL
address
32aMKRifbMunMn95J3mE2KcemvG6r4GKXw
transaction
6abdbc21567b8364e6a43a06b4598b3f10cf362fc7c8d9bbf32f97cc06397fd4
spent
true